MOOCs and Open Education Around the World. Routledge (2015).
Edited by Curtis J. Bonk, Mimi M. Lee, Thomas C. Reeves, Thomas H. Reynolds.

MOOCs and Open Education Around the World is a
edited collection
which
analyzes
topics
having to do with open
education resources
(OER) and
massively open online courses (MOOC).
New
advances in
learning technology are providing the means for
students
all around the world
to participate in online courses.
MOOC classes are
commonly free
for students but do not
lead to formal accreditation.
